When was PHILIPPA THORP DESIGN LIMITED founded?
PHILIPPA THORP DESIGN LIMITED was officially incorporated on 21 November 2005 and is registered under company number 05631214. Incorporation establishes the company as a legal entity registered at Companies House, allowing it to trade, enter contracts, and operate under UK company law.

What does PHILIPPA THORP DESIGN LIMITED do?
PHILIPPA THORP DESIGN LIMITED operates in the following sectors: 43390 - Other building completion and finishing, 71111 - Architectural activities. These SIC codes provide insight into the company's business activities and industry focus.

Does PHILIPPA THORP DESIGN LIMITED have any charges or mortgages?
PHILIPPA THORP DESIGN LIMITED has 2 registered charges, of which 2 are outstanding, 0 satisfied, and 0 part satisfied. Charges are typically registered when a company uses its assets as security for borrowing.
